Remove the log_reencode field from struct rev-info, as it is not used. Signed-off-by: Lucas Seiki Oshiro <lucasseikioshiro@gmail.com> --- Just a simple cleanup patch removing this unused field. When I was working in a previous patchset (this: https://lore.kernel.org/git/20250303220029.10716-1-lucasseikioshiro@gmail.com/) I noticed that this field wasn't used anywhere in the code. I also saw that it hasn't been used since it's introduction in 2006, in commit 52883fb. revision.h | 1 - 1 file changed, 1 deletion(-)
